On-call: the Eventspire schema registry credential expired at 02:00 and producers are failing validation on publish. The consumer side is unaffected since schemas are cached. A fresh key has been minted and deployed to staging already; production needs a manual config update in the registry client. Apply it to the prod worker pool and restart. New key follows.

app token of fajop-fahif = qvz4-AnML

# Firmlane Update Channels — Environments

Firmlane pushes device firmware through three channels: canary, beta, and stable. Canary devices are lab units only; beta covers the Veltbury pilot fleet; stable serves everything else. Promotions move canary → beta → stable with a mandatory 72-hour soak at each stage. The stable channel currently runs with the configuration below.

config for tawip-bajof:
DRUAEL_HOST=druael.lumicsys.internal
DRUAEL_PORT=5432

Building access: basement archive room (Wrenfold House). Team assistants may retrieve files from the B2 archive between 09:00 and 17:00 on weekdays. Log every box you remove in the ledger by the door and return items within five working days. The archive door is fitted with a keypad; the current code is shown below.

staff pass of baweg-bawep = bdg-AIU-1

Plugin authors must never merge records directly; instead, emit a merge-candidate event via the Duskwell hook API. The core deduper scores candidates on name, postal region, and account tenure, then queues merges for human approval. If your plugin supplies custom match rules, register them under a unique namespace so conflicts are traceable. Always test against the sandbox tenant in the Fennmarch environment before release. The full matching-rule reference and event payload schemas live on our internal page.

wiki page, kahog-hahig: https://vault.zemvargrid.internal/display/deploy/repo/settings/merge_requests/job/settings/6f3b933774dbc5320a4daa18